Three siblings watched in horror last night as their parents drowned while swimming on a beach on the New South Wales north coast.
The Sydney family had been holidaying at South Ballina when the tragedy occurred about 7pm.
Police say the 44-year-old woman had become caught in a rip when her 42-year-old husband went in to attempt to save her.

Attempts to revive the couple were unsuccessful.
The couple's two girls, aged 14 and 17, and their nine-year-old brother were taken to Ballina Hospital and treated for shock.
The beach is not patrolled by lifesavers.
